Temperature and Paint Application



When it involves commercial paint, temperature plays an essential duty in how well the paint adheres and dries out. If you're planning a task, keep an eye on the temperature range suggested by the paint producer. Ideally, you intend to work within that array for optimal outcomes.

When temperatures are also low, paint can become thick and tougher to apply, resulting in unequal insurance coverage. You may find yourself battling with brush strokes or roller marks that simply won't vanish.

On the other side, high temperatures can cause paint to completely dry also rapidly. This can cause issues like splitting or peeling, as the paint does not have enough time to bond correctly to the surface.

If it's as well hot, take into consideration scheduling your work for cooler parts of the day, such as early morning or late afternoon.

Humidity and Finish Top Quality



Moisture significantly impacts the surface top quality of commercial paint tasks. When moisture levels are high, wetness in the air can hinder the drying process of paint. This can result in issues like bad bond, uneven coatings, and enhanced drying times.

You could discover that your paint takes longer to treat, which can delay your project timeline.

Wind and Exterior Problems



While you mightn't think about wind as a major element, it can dramatically affect the result of outdoor industrial painting tasks. High winds can disrupt your application process, causing paint to dry also quickly. When paint dries also fast, it can cause an unequal finish or visible brush strokes.

You'll likewise deal with challenges with paint overspray, as wind can bring particles away from the intended surface area, leading to squandered products and possible damage to bordering locations.

In addition, strong gusts can develop safety hazards on duty site. Ladders and scaffolding are a lot more susceptible to tipping in gusty problems, placing your staff in danger. It's critical to check wind rates before beginning a project. If winds go beyond risk-free restrictions, it's ideal to postpone your work to ensure a quality finish and maintain safety and security.


On calmer days, you can benefit from the ideal conditions to attain smooth, professional outcomes. Always inspect the weather report and plan as necessary.
